When the weather turns chilly, or honestly, any day that requires a serious hug delivered via my dinner plate, nothing beats a steaming mound of potatoes smothered in something rich and savory. Forget delicate soups; we want something that sticks to your ribs! And I am not exaggerating when I tell you that this recipe for Hearty Lentil Stew with Creamy Mashed Potatoes is the absolute pinnacle of cozy food.

I remember one dreadful February a few years back—the furnace broke, the kids were home sick, and I felt like I was losing it. I threw this together with what I had, and just the smell of the thyme and rosemary cooking down with those lentils made the whole house feel warm again. Serving that thick stew over the smoothest, creamiest mashed potatoes I’d ever made? Instant calm. It’s more than just food; it’s therapy you can eat. Trust me, you need this combination in your comfort food rotation!

A close-up of Hearty Lentil Stew with Creamy Mashed Potatoes served in a white bowl.

Why This Hearty Lentil Stew with Creamy Mashed Potatoes Works So Well

This isn’t just another soup you eat with a side of spuds; this is a deeply satisfying, unified meal. When you pair the earthy depth of the stew with potatoes whipped into submission, you get pure magic. It’s exactly what you crave when you need something substantial after a long day.

  • Achieving the Perfect Hearty Texture in the Lentil Stew: We’re building layers of savory flavor here. Using brown or green lentils means they hold their shape instead of dissolving into mush. A good, long simmer, along with those diced root veggies, creates a naturally thick base where the liquid is rich and concentrated, never thin. That’s how you get a proper, satisfying Hearty Lentil Stew with Creamy Mashed Potatoes.
  • Secrets to Velvety Creamy Mashed Potatoes: The potatoes are the unsung hero! We push them past just ‘good’ and all the way to ‘velvety.’ It all comes down to heat and fat. Getting every drop of water out and then whipping in butter, warm milk, and heavy cream guarantees that cloud-like texture you dream about. That smooth bed is the perfect stage for our stew!

Ingredients for the Ultimate Hearty Lentil Stew with Creamy Mashed Potatoes

Now, let’s talk about what you need to grab. When you’re making a showstopper like this, you can’t skimp on the core ingredients. For the stew, we want that deep, savory punch, and for the potatoes, we need that decadent, soft texture. Don’t even think about skipping the good vegetable broth here; it’s the backbone of that rich flavor profile we want for our Hearty Lentil Stew with Creamy Mashed Potatoes!

Remember, the creaminess of the potatoes depends on using Russets. Those starchy potatoes break down just right when you mash them, absorbing all that glorious butter and cream we’re adding. You’ll want everything measured out before you start cooking because once things get going, it moves fast! If you’re looking for other great bean recipes while you’re at it, check out my easy Tuscan white bean soup.

For the Savory Lentil Stew Base

  • 1 tablespoon olive oil (Good, basic olive oil works great!)
  • 1 large onion, chopped
  • 2 carrots, diced small
  • 2 celery stalks, diced small
  • 3 cloves garlic, minced (Don’t be shy with the garlic!)
  • 1 cup brown or green lentils, rinsed really well
  • 4 cups vegetable broth (Low-sodium is best so we control the salt!)
  • 1 (14.5 ounce) can diced tomatoes, undrained
  • 1 teaspoon dried thyme
  • 1/2 teaspoon dried rosemary
  • 1 bay leaf (Essential for that simmer depth)
  • Salt and black pepper to taste

For the Fluffy Creamy Mashed Potatoes

This part needs the right dairy for the ultimate texture. Make sure your milk is warmed up slightly before adding it—it blends much better when warm!

  • 2 pounds Russet potatoes, peeled and quartered
  • 1/2 cup whole milk, warmed
  • 4 tablespoons unsalted butter (Use real butter; the flavor is non-negotiable!)
  • 1/4 cup heavy cream
  • Salt to taste

Step-by-Step Instructions for Hearty Lentil Stew with Creamy Mashed Potatoes

Okay, here’s where the magic really happens. Timing is everything so your Hearty Lentil Stew with Creamy Mashed Potatoes comes together piping hot at the same moment. I usually start the potatoes about twenty minutes after the stew begins its slow simmer because the potatoes cook up quicker, which is perfect! This detailed process ensures you get that thick, savory stew and those unbelievably smooth spuds every single time.

If you haven’t checked out my guide on making an easy lentil dinner, this is the ultimate application of those techniques!

Preparing the Hearty Lentil Stew

  1. First things first: Grab your big Dutch oven and set the heat to medium. Drizzle in that olive oil. Toss in the chopped onion, carrots, and celery—this is your *soffritto*, the flavor base! Let them sweat it out for a good 5 to 7 minutes until they start looking soft and sweet. You want them translucent, not browned.
  2. Now toss in that minced garlic—be careful, it only needs about 1 minute until you can really smell it. We don’t want burned garlic; trust me, it ruins everything!
  3. Time for the main event! Stir in your rinsed lentils, the vegetable broth, the can of diced tomatoes (juice and all!), dried thyme, rosemary, and the bay leaf.
  4. Bring that whole pot up to a boil. Once it’s bubbling happily, immediately knock the heat way down to low. Clap the lid on, but leave it slightly askew, and let it simmer away gently for 35 to 45 minutes. The lentils are done when they are tender but haven’t turned to complete mush.
  5. When the stew has thickened up nicely, pull out that bay leaf—it has done its job! Give it a good taste and season liberally with salt and pepper.

Making the Creamy Mashed Potatoes

While the stew is bubbling away, get those potatoes going! Get a separate pot ready for the potatoes.

  1. Put your peeled and quartered Russets into a large pot and cover them completely with cold, salted water. Bring it to a rolling boil and let them cook until a fork slides in and out without any major resistance—usually about 15 to 20 minutes, depending on how big you cut them.
  2. This next step is non-negotiable for creamy potatoes! Drain them *completely*. Put the potatoes back into the empty, hot pot and let them sit there, uncovered, for just one minute. This lets that last bit of surface moisture steam right off.
  3. Now, mash! Add your softened butter, the warmed milk, and the heavy cream right into that hot dry pot. Mash vigorously until everything is incorporated and you have achieved peak smoothness. If they look a little stiff, add a splash more warm milk. Finish with salt and taste test for perfection.

Serve that thick, savory stew immediately right over a hearty scoop of those dreamy, creamy mashed potatoes. It’s comfort food perfection!

Tips for Success: Mastering the Hearty Lentil Stew with Creamy Mashed Potatoes

Look, I’ve made this dish hundreds of times, and I’ve learned a few tricks so you don’t end up with soup instead of a thick Thick Stew Recipe, or gluey potatoes instead of the fluffy kind you deserve. These little details make the difference between a good meal and the best Hearty Lentil Stew with Creamy Mashed Potatoes you’ve ever had. If you want to see how I approach other thick, satisfying meals, check out this guide on making a thick stew recipe!

Thickening and Flavor Boosting for the Stew

If you find your stew is a little too brothy at the end, don’t sweat it! Just remove the lid for the last 10 minutes of simmering time. Let that excess steam escape, and the stew will naturally thicken up. Also, this is my big secret: stir in about 1 teaspoon of balsamic vinegar right before serving. It sounds weird, but that tiny bit of acid brightens up all those earthy, savory notes beautifully. It makes the whole difference!

Achieving Potato Smoothness

This is key for those luxurious Creamy Mashed Potatoes: Don’t use a food processor, ever! Seriously, put the blender away. Processors overwork the starch in the potatoes, turning your creamy dream into a sticky, gluey mess. If you want the absolute best texture, use a hand masher or, even better, run the cooked potatoes through a food mill or a hand ricer. It takes an extra minute, but the result is worth gold.

Variations for Your Hearty Lentil Stew with Creamy Mashed Potatoes

This recipe is basically rock solid, but you know me—I love tinkering! Just because we are aiming for that ultimate Hearty Lentil Stew with Creamy Mashed Potatoes doesn’t mean we can’t switch things up for different days or different diets. The beauty of this dish is how adaptable it is. Feeling adventurous? Toss in some new root veggies! Need it dairy-free? That’s an easy fix, too.

If you want to see how adaptable lentil dishes can be for quick weeknights, you should definitely check out my thoughts on vegan stew ideas. It proves you don’t need meat for a filling meal!

Making the Hearty Vegetarian Dinner Vegan

It’s super simple to turn this into a fantastic Vegan Comfort Food meal. The stew base is already perfect! For the potatoes, you just need to swap out the animal products. Use a thick, unsweetened plant-based milk—oat milk works wonders for creaminess—and substitute your butter with a high-quality vegan butter block. If you use the heavy cream, swap that for a thick, plain coconut cream from the top of a chilled can. It yields shockingly creamy results.

Adding Depth with Root Vegetable Stew Additions

If you want to bulk up this Root Vegetable Stew feel even more, don’t hesitate to throw in some extra hearty things when you sauté the onion and carrots. Parsnips are fantastic—they soften up beautifully and add a subtle sweetness that complements the lentils. Diced sweet potatoes are another winner; they break down just a little bit, naturally thickening the broth even more and adding a lovely earthiness under the herbs. It just makes the stew even more substantial!

Serving Suggestions for This Comfort Food Stew

So, you’ve got your Hearty Lentil Stew with Creamy Mashed Potatoes ready to go, and it looks absolutely gorgeous. What do you serve with it? Honestly, this dish is a meal unto itself, but my favorite way to round it out is with something that just sweeps up every last bit of that gravy and creamy potato mash lingering on the plate. A slice of really good, crusty, chewy French bread is non-negotiable for dipping!

A close-up of Hearty Lentil Stew with Creamy Mashed Potatoes served in a white bowl.

If you want a little freshness to cut through the richness, don’t overthink it. A simple, very lightly dressed green salad works like a charm. Think crisp romaine or peppery arugula tossed with just lemon juice, salt, and pepper. If you want to try making that bread yourself, I have a killer quick recipe for an easy French bread that’s perfect for soaking everything up.

Storage and Reheating Instructions

Oh, honey, this dish is even better the next day, assuming you have leftovers, which is a big assumption in my house! When you’re saving your Hearty Lentil Stew with Creamy Mashed Potatoes, I strongly suggest keeping the stew and the potatoes separate. They reheat in totally different ways, and keeping them apart maintains the integrity of that gorgeous texture.

Store the stew in a good airtight container in the fridge; it holds up perfectly fine for about four or five days. The potatoes, though? They get a bit dense in the fridge because of all that cold butter and cream. You need to treat them gently when bringing them back to life.

For reheating the stew, just pop it in a saucepan over medium-low heat, stir frequently, and if it looks too thick (which it probably will!), add a splash of water or extra broth until you get that perfect stew consistency back. For the Creamy Mashed Potatoes, put them in a small saucepan over the lowest heat possible. Add a spoonful of extra milk or cream, and stir *constantly* until they loosen up and become creamy again. You don’t want to boil them—just warm them slowly through. Serve the warmed stew right over the freshly warmed potatoes, and enjoy that week-old comfort food magic!

Frequently Asked Questions About Hearty Lentil Stew with Creamy Mashed Potatoes

I know you’re going to love this recipe, but sometimes questions pop up when you’re in the thick of cooking! Cooking the perfect Hearty Lentil Stew with Creamy Mashed Potatoes should be fun, not stressful. Here are a few things I hear often from folks making this dish for the first time.

Can I make the lentil stew ahead of time?

Oh, absolutely! Make the stew a day before, please! I really think the flavor gets deeper and richer overnight as those herbs and veggies keep marinating together. Just store the stew and the potatoes separately, like I mentioned, and reheat them gently on the stovetop the next day. It might be even better than when you made it fresh!

What kind of potatoes yield the best Creamy Mashed Potatoes?

You have to stick with starchy potatoes for the best results when we are aiming for that velvety texture. In my book, that means Russets, hands down. They get fluffy and light, really absorbing that butter and cream we add. Waxy potatoes, like red potatoes, hold their shape too much, and they just end up being a little waxy instead of achieving that smooth, dreamy quality needed for this Comfort Food Stew.

How can I make this Hearty Vegetarian Dinner richer without meat?

That’s a great question, especially when trying to build deep flavor in a Hearty Vegetarian Dinner! Since we aren’t using meat stock, you need to boost that savory, umami dimension. A little smoked paprika added with the herbs goes a long way to give it a smoky richness. Also, if you aren’t strictly vegetarian, a tiny splash of Worcestershire sauce works wonders. If you need to keep it strictly plant-based, try adding a teaspoon of mushroom powder or even just a tablespoon of soy sauce—it deepens the color and complexity big time!

For more tried-and-true ideas on creating amazing, filling vegetarian meals, take a look at what I recommend for other comfort food stew inspiration!

Estimated Nutritional Information

I always give rough estimates on nutrition because, let’s be honest, when I’m scooping out a massive bowl of this stew piled high onto the potatoes, I’m not whipping out my calculator! This is comfort food, not a diet program, but it’s good to know what you’re dealing with. This breakdown is based on the recipe yielding four very generous servings of the Hearty Lentil Stew with Creamy Mashed Potatoes, so yours might vary depending on how much you load onto your plate!

  • Calories: Approximately 550 per serving
  • Fat: Around 18g (Remember, a good chunk of that is the beautiful butter and cream in the potatoes!)
  • Protein: A solid 30g—lentils are fantastic for keeping you full!
  • Carbohydrates: About 85g
  • Fiber: A whopping 20g!

I have to add a little standard baker’s caveat here: these numbers are just guides. If you use extra butter on your potatoes (which I sometimes do, shhh!), or if your can of tomatoes was on the larger side, these numbers will shift a bit. But what I can promise is that every single calorie in this Hearty Vegetarian Dinner is packed with comforting flavor!

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
A close-up of Hearty Lentil Stew with Creamy Mashed Potatoes served in a white bowl on a wooden table.

Hearty Lentil Stew with Creamy Mashed Potatoes


  • Author: Ahazzam
  • Total Time: 80 min
  • Yield: 4 servings
  • Diet: Vegetarian

Description

A recipe for a thick, savory lentil stew served over rich and creamy mashed potatoes for a substantial meal.


Ingredients

Scale
  • 1 tablespoon olive oil
  • 1 large onion, chopped
  • 2 carrots, diced
  • 2 celery stalks, diced
  • 3 cloves garlic, minced
  • 1 cup brown or green lentils, rinsed
  • 4 cups vegetable broth
  • 1 (14.5 ounce) can diced tomatoes, undrained
  • 1 teaspoon dried thyme
  • 1/2 teaspoon dried rosemary
  • 1 bay leaf
  • Salt and black pepper to taste
  • 2 pounds Russet potatoes, peeled and quartered
  • 1/2 cup whole milk, warmed
  • 4 tablespoons unsalted butter
  • 1/4 cup heavy cream
  • Salt to taste


Instructions

  1. For the stew: Heat olive oil in a large pot or Dutch oven over medium heat. Add onion, carrots, and celery. Cook until softened, about 5 to 7 minutes.
  2. Add garlic and cook for 1 minute more until fragrant.
  3. Stir in rinsed lentils, vegetable broth, diced tomatoes, thyme, rosemary, and bay leaf.
  4. Bring the mixture to a boil, then reduce heat to low, cover, and simmer for 35 to 45 minutes, or until lentils are tender and the stew has thickened. Remove the bay leaf. Season with salt and pepper.
  5. For the potatoes: Place potatoes in a large pot and cover with cold, salted water. Bring to a boil and cook until fork-tender, about 15 to 20 minutes.
  6. Drain the potatoes well and return them to the hot, empty pot. Let them sit for 1 minute to allow excess moisture to evaporate.
  7. Add butter, warm milk, and heavy cream to the potatoes. Mash thoroughly until smooth and creamy. Season with salt.
  8. Serve the hearty lentil stew immediately over generous portions of the creamy mashed potatoes.

Notes

  • For a thicker stew, remove the lid for the last 10 minutes of simmering.
  • If you prefer a vegan version, use a plant-based milk and butter substitute in the potatoes.
  • You can add 1 teaspoon of balsamic vinegar to the stew at the end for brightness.
  • Prep Time: 20 min
  • Cook Time: 60 min
  • Category: Dinner
  • Method: Stovetop
  • Cuisine: General

Nutrition

  • Serving Size: 1 serving
  • Calories: 550
  • Sugar: 8
  • Sodium: 450
  • Fat: 18
  • Saturated Fat: 8
  • Unsaturated Fat: 10
  • Trans Fat: 0
  • Carbohydrates: 85
  • Fiber: 20
  • Protein: 30
  • Cholesterol: 30

Comments are closed.